Newark Eagles @ Baltimore Elite Giants

1944-07-10 Β· Night game Β· Att: 1600 Β· 2:10

Baltimore Elite Giants defeated Newark Eagles 4–2. Baltimore Elite Giants put up 3 in the 8th. Bill Hoskins went 2-for-3 with 1 HR and 1 RBI.
